Rajasthan is also known for something more than just forts, palaces and mansions. The beautiful state is famous for some wonderful wildlife sanctuaries and national parks like Sariska – situated in Alwar. Sariska Tiger Reserve, since its inception in the year of 1955, is a wonderful tiger reserve and national park in the state of Rajasthan covering more than 866 square km area. Here, you will see a variety of big cats and other animals like Royal Bengal tiger, Leopard, Chital, Nilgai, Langur, Hyena, Sambar, Golden Jackal, and a number of others. Not forget to mention the presence of a variety of birds, peafowl, sand grouse, kingfisher, golden back wood packer, adored eagle and a number of other birds like Indian horned owl.

During your Sariska tour, you will also see a number of popular attractions that include temples, forts, palaces and mansions. Hanuman Tempe, Bhatrihari Temple, are the famous pilgrimage sites; while Bhangarh fort, Pratapgarh Fort, Ajabgarh Fort, etc are famous forts to explore during your holidays in Sariska. Sariska National Park, Neelkanth, Jungle Safari, Kankwari, Naldeshwar Shrine etc, is some other famous places to explore. Best Time to Visit Sariska

It is very close to Alwar, Jaipur and Gurgaon in Haryana. Therefore, weather conditions are same here like in these cities. Avoid exploring Sariska in the month of June and then in monsoon season. Best time to visit Sariska is from September to March.

How to Reach Sariska?

By Air : Saganer airport is the nearest airport to reach Sariska by Air. The beautiful national park and wildlife sanctuary is at the distance of 110 km from airport that is covered by either taking a taxi or bus.

By Rail : Alwar at the distance of 36 km is the nearest railway station to reach Sariska by Train. The remaining 36 km distance can be covered by bus or taxi.

By Road : There are regular busses from Alwar, Jaipur, Gurgaon and Delhi to reach Sariska by bus. You can also take a taxi from nearby cities to reach as per your choice. Reaching by your car is also safe and secure.
